Sculpture - Renaissance - Walnut - 16th century

[ translate ]

An important head of Saint James the Greater, also known as Saint James of Compostela, carved in walnut with the original polychrome paint and gilding. The saint is wearing a hat with symbols or "insigniae" of his pilgrimage : a pilgrim badge with image of the saint standing ; the scallop and the begging cup with gourd and crossed pilgrim staffs. Burgundy. Renaissance. 2nd quarter of the 16th century. Condition: in fine condition with traces of age and wear. The back has been flattened in the last decades, probably to facilitate display against a wall. Dimensions: H (with stand) 40cm ; H (head) 29,5cm ; W 26cm ; D 16cm Presented on a custom-made metal stand.
